Butler Manufacturing announces daylighting


system using Sunoptics technology Butler Manufacturing has introduced the SunLite Strip daylighting system, a patented curbless daylighting system developed for the Butler MR-24 standing seam metal roof system. The linear daylight- ing system and related components are engineered specifically for the MR-24 standing seam roof system. The 24-inch-wide system fits between the seams of the MR-24 panels and uses the seams for structural support. Any water from rain or melting snow runs off the roof via a single-sided front-end diverter. www.butlermfg.com | Circle #73


ACH Foam Technologies launches new architectural


grade EPS insulation Foam-Control Plus+ carries a warranty for 100 percent of R-value for a full 20 years, compared with XPS, which warrants 90 percent of its R-value. Regardless of thickness, density or application, the warranty for Foam-Control Plus+ is the same. ACH Foam provides Foam-Control Plus+ in 2- by 8-foot and 4- by 8-foot sheets in standardized units. www.achfoam.com | Circle #74


Wausau’s HRX curtainwall


delivers floor-to-ceiling views Wausau Windows and Wall Systems’ cur- tainwall provides enhanced condensation performance and low U-Factor, along with panoramic, floor-to-ceiling views. Matching the HRX system’s narrow 2.5-inch vertical mullion sightlines and high performance, Wausau offers 4250i-V multi-lock, out-swing, zero sightline operating vent companion se- ries. Wausau’s 6250i-HRX system is factory- fabricated and factory-glazed, as captured, two- or four-sided silicone structural glazed systems featuring 6.5-inch depth and oversize polyamide nylon thermal separators. www. wausauwindow.com | Circle #75

Knight Wall Systems introduces


overlapping rainscreen assembly Knight Wall Systems has announced a brand-new design variation for its line of Dow-Knight CI-System continuous insulation rainscreen façades, which enables the overlap of panel cladding. Called Sloped-CI, the new Knight rainscreen allows for large panels to be in- stalled lap-style on a building’s façade, creating striking texture and shadow effects with an almost 3-D effect. Sloped-CI works with metal, composite and many other panelized cladding options. The interior infrastructure of the system’s frame is identical to the conventional Dow- Knight CI-System, offering true continuous insulation with an architectural twist. www.knightwallsystems.com |Circle #76

Rigid Global Buildings now


offers solar Rigid Global Buildings is now offering solar, photovoltaic laminate and crystalline modules. Crystalline modules are typically less expen- sive and generate more energy. They are mounted directly to a standing seam metal roof with specially designed clips. PV laminate modules are applied directly to a standing seam metal roof panel using a peel and stick application. This provides a penetration-free roof system. The PV laminate solar modules are flush with the metal roof providing a seamless effect on the roof system. www.rigidbuilding.com | Circle #77
